Size: a a a

2020 September 28

NM

Nikolay 🧢🖥️ Morozov... in ☄️ effector
🚀🔬 🚀🔬🚀🔬
добавлены зависимости папки (точки слева блока) и файлы, которые зависят от юнитов в данной папке (справа)
и вот эти точки слева и справа у разных блоков будут соединяться между собой?
источник

DS

Dmitriy Shuleshov in ☄️ effector
🚀🔬 🚀🔬🚀🔬
прогресс в визуализации схемы приложениия. большие блоки — папки, маленькие блоки внутри них — файлы с юнитами (точками)
по какому принципу выбраны размеры блоков для визуализации папок?
источник

🚀🚀

🚀🔬 🚀🔬🚀🔬... in ☄️ effector
фильтруй мысли
ты уверен, что проще воспринимать?
да, потому что прокладка линий вокруг блоков предотвращает их от слияния и как следствие, запутанности. проще говоря, перекрытия одних элементов другими воспринимаются плохо
источник

🚀🚀

🚀🔬 🚀🔬🚀🔬... in ☄️ effector
Nikolay 🧢🖥️ Morozov
и вот эти точки слева и справа у разных блоков будут соединяться между собой?
да, объединёнными линиями
источник

YL

Yan👀 Lobaty in ☄️ effector
🚀🔬 🚀🔬🚀🔬
прогресс в визуализации схемы приложениия. большие блоки — папки, маленькие блоки внутри них — файлы с юнитами (точками)
прогресс точно есть!😌
источник

🚀🚀

🚀🔬 🚀🔬🚀🔬... in ☄️ effector
то есть если нужно подвести линию к десяти элементам в папке от зависимости из другой папки, достаточно будет нарисовать одну линию вместо десяти
источник

🚀🚀

🚀🔬 🚀🔬🚀🔬... in ☄️ effector
Dmitriy Shuleshov
по какому принципу выбраны размеры блоков для визуализации папок?
минимальный размер, который позволяет вместить все юниты и зависимости внутри папки
источник

AO

Aleksandr Osipov in ☄️ effector
🚀🔬 🚀🔬🚀🔬
то есть если нужно подвести линию к десяти элементам в папке от зависимости из другой папки, достаточно будет нарисовать одну линию вместо десяти
strongly connected components выделились получается?
источник

🚀🚀

🚀🔬 🚀🔬🚀🔬... in ☄️ effector
пока достаточно просто разобраться с папками)
источник

AO

Aleksandr Osipov in ☄️ effector
и только между ними надо роутить?
источник

ф

фильтруй мысли... in ☄️ effector
🚀🔬 🚀🔬🚀🔬
да, объединёнными линиями
какие-то шины/шлейфы?
https://t.me/effector_ru/144094
источник

DS

Dmitriy Shuleshov in ☄️ effector
🚀🔬 🚀🔬🚀🔬
минимальный размер, который позволяет вместить все юниты и зависимости внутри папки
?
источник

🚀🚀

🚀🔬 🚀🔬🚀🔬... in ☄️ effector
Aleksandr Osipov
strongly connected components выделились получается?
connected components это вопрос такого плана: как можно заметить на скрине, в верхнем левом углу огромная пачка соединений с одной нодой, это типичный request, к которому через attach подсоединены эффекты апи приложения. как видим, апи приложения большой)

и твой вопрос связан как раз с темой о том, как отображать такие блоки, которые явно связаны с кучей вещей сразу и нужно как-то анализом выявлять закономерности. по сути это вариация темы «что делать с папкой utils»
источник

NF

Nikita Fedorov in ☄️ effector
🚀🔬 🚀🔬🚀🔬
прогресс в визуализации схемы приложениия. большие блоки — папки, маленькие блоки внутри них — файлы с юнитами (точками)
так ты закончил подготовку данных уже, мб тебе их опубликовать где-то, чтобы если кто-то захочет тоже попробовал(я бы попробовал, но сейчас много работы), мб у кого получится что-то годное
источник

🚀🚀

🚀🔬 🚀🔬🚀🔬... in ☄️ effector
у блока входящих соединений есть максимальная длина, до которой этот блок будет тянуть вертикальный размер папки
источник

🚀🚀

🚀🔬 🚀🔬🚀🔬... in ☄️ effector
по достижении максимальной высоты, этот блок идёт в новые столбцы
источник

🚀🚀

🚀🔬 🚀🔬🚀🔬... in ☄️ effector
во, да, это шина
источник

🚀🚀

🚀🔬 🚀🔬🚀🔬... in ☄️ effector
Nikita Fedorov
так ты закончил подготовку данных уже, мб тебе их опубликовать где-то, чтобы если кто-то захочет тоже попробовал(я бы попробовал, но сейчас много работы), мб у кого получится что-то годное
есть разделение между исходными данными — структурой графа приложения в виде json и численными данными — координатами 2d layout для отображения результатов. вот всё последнее время я подготавливал именно численные данные, там очень много эвристик типа описанной здесь https://t.me/effector_ru/166681
источник

🚀🚀

🚀🔬 🚀🔬🚀🔬... in ☄️ effector
Nikita Fedorov
так ты закончил подготовку данных уже, мб тебе их опубликовать где-то, чтобы если кто-то захочет тоже попробовал(я бы попробовал, но сейчас много работы), мб у кого получится что-то годное
а исходные данные всё это время оставались постоянными, так как вообще говоря, они не являются частью визуализации. я предоставил способ сгенерировать json схему приложения чтобы можно было передать её мне) это даже в npm опубликовано, для простоты интеграции https://www.npmjs.com/package/trail
источник

🚀🚀

🚀🔬 🚀🔬🚀🔬... in ☄️ effector
то есть схему в виде json ты можешь получить сам для своего приложения, в пакете есть инструкция)
источник